{"h2": "Job Summary"}

Branch Civil, Inc. is seeking a skilled and safety-focused Equipment Service Technician to support our growing operations. As a key member of our team, you will be responsible for ensuring the reliability and efficiency of our heavy equipment fleet.

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Comply with all relevant safety regulations and guidelines, including BCI and OSHA standards.
  • Conduct thorough inspections and maintenance tasks on deployed heavy equipment, including refueling and lubrication as needed.
  • Perform mechanical repairs and troubleshooting to minimize downtime and ensure optimal equipment performance.
  • Communicate equipment status and readiness with job and equipment operations management to ensure seamless project execution.
  • Schedule services with job management to minimize production impact and maintain a high level of customer satisfaction.
  • Maintain accurate and detailed records of equipment maintenance, repairs, and inspections.
  • Own and maintain industry-standard basic tools required for heavy equipment service tasks.
Requirements
  • High School Diploma or equivalent.
  • Basic computer skills, including experience with iPad and MS Office.
  • CDL License with hazmat and tanker endorsements required.

Travel and Work Environment

The Equipment Service Technician will be required to work in a fast-paced environment, with occasional overnight stays and weekend work. The physical demands of this role include standing, walking, and lifting up to 50 pounds.
